Avanti Ovens Error Codes

DOOR
Display shows DOOR or a flashing door icon; the oven will not start a self-clean or bake cycle.
Door Not Closed or Door Switch Fault
E0
Display shows E0, and oven controls are unresponsive or partially functional.
Configuration or Calibration Error
E1
Display shows E1; the oven may not respond to temperature settings.
Sensor or Probe Recognition Error
E2
Display shows E2; the oven may shut off or not reach the set temperature.
Over-Temperature or Calibration Error
E3
Display shows E3; the oven may not start or may shut off shortly after starting.
Temperature Rise Time Error
E4
Display shows E4; the broil function may not operate correctly.
Broil Circuit Failure
E5
Display shows E5; the oven fan may not run, or the oven may overheat.
Cooling Fan or Convection Fan Error
E6
Display shows E6; the oven may not respond to keypad inputs or may behave erratically.
Keypad Communication or Scan Error
E7
Display shows E7; clock or timer functions may not operate correctly.
Clock/Timer Circuit Failure
F0
Display shows F0 with intermittent beeping; the oven may still operate, but the error recurs.
General Control Fault / EOC Failure
F1
The electronic control beeps, the display shows F1, and the oven will not start or cancels shortly after starting.
Oven Control Board Keypad or Logic Failure
F2
The oven display shows F2 and beeps; the oven shuts off or will not heat properly, often during baking or broiling.
Oven Over-Temperature or Stuck Relay
F3
The display shows F3 and beeping; the oven will not start or stops mid-cycle.
Oven Temperature Sensor Circuit Open
F4
The display shows F4; the oven may not heat or may shut off unexpectedly.
Oven Temperature Sensor Circuit Shorted
F5
Display shows F5, and the oven will not start or cancels cycles; sometimes appears when pressing multiple keys.
Control Board or Keypad Communication Error
F7
Display shows F7; the oven may beep continuously, and keys may not respond.
Stuck Key or Keypad Short
F8
Display shows F8; the oven may not heat or may shut off unexpectedly.
Relay Board or EOC Failure
F9
Display shows F9; the oven door may not lock/unlock during self-clean, or the door remains locked after the cycle.
Door Lock Circuit Failure
LOC
Display shows LOC or a lock icon; oven controls do not respond, and the door may be locked.
Control Lock or Child Lock Activated
PF
Display shows PF; the clock resets, and previous settings are lost.
Power Failure Indication
